Detailed Biography
Dokken was natural in the late 1970s when guitarist George Lynch and drummer Mick Brown from the class action Xciter teamed up by using Din Dokken on vocals & Peter Baltes as a temporary bassist to record Back in the Streets using Carerre Records.
Around 1978 Juan Croucier replaced Peter Baltes as a second irregular bassist; that equivalent month a band freed a singles "Hard Rock Woman," & "Paris is Burning."
Inside 1981 a band released the album Breaking a Chains in Europe, which was re-mastered & re-freed by Elektra Records inside the US in 1983. When a band was super popular around Europe by so, it got non however manufactured a stock and index charts in the U.s.a..
Juan Croucier left Dokken around 1982 to join the band Ratt and was replaced by Jeff Pilson who became their first official bassist.
1984 was Dokken's breakout season in a United states of america using the release of the album Tooth & Nail, which contained many hit songs ("Into the Fire", "Just Got Lucky," & "Alone Again"). A album would last in to sell ended a single million copies in the Usa alone.
Within 1985 the album Under Lock and Key as well sold ended the million copies by owning hits prefer "In My Dreams" & "It's Not Love."
As a result a successful tour by owning the Scorpions, Dokken returned to the studio within 1987 to record Back for the Attack. A record, which spawned a hits "Burning Like A Flame" & "Heaven Sent" became a band's virtually all popular release, reaching #8 on the U.S. stock and index charts. It likewise involved a lone "Dream Warriors", which was written for the third Nightmare on Elm Street film. A attendant music cd, which featured band members touching a motion picture's characters, was a band's virtually all popular, & Back for the Attack became its third record to email pt status.
Recordings from either their tour inside Japan led to 1988's release of Beast from either a East upright prior to a b& broke higher due to originative differences between Don and George.
A band reunited around 1992, but didn't release an album until Dysfunctional within 1995 with Columbia Records. 1 Survive Nighttime (the survive acoustic album) was freed around 1996 by CMC, along with Shadowlife inside 1997.
Inside 1998 Lynch left the b& and was replaced by Reb Beach of the band Winger. It freed Erase a Slate within 1999 and Live from either a Sun around 2000.
Inside 2001, Beach was replaced by John Norum (formerly using a band Europe), and Jeff Pilson was replaced by Barry Sparks on bass. 2002 also saw the release of the album Long Way Residence.
Inside 2004 John Norum was replaced by Jin Levin (erstwhile he plays guitar on Doro's "Force Majeure) and they released the Album "Hell to Remuneration".
